Walkthrough[edit]

Open your world map (default: "M"), and click on Shing Jea Monastery. Select travel. Now exit to the east, into Linnok Courtyard. Master Togo can be found in the middle of it.

Notes[edit]

  • The reward for this quest can be received eight times by one player, once for each profession. The first time will be a primary quest for your profession. The other seven times are simply a matter of talking to every profession's Headmaster before choosing your second profession. Completing their quests, as well as the followup quests, will put this in your quest log eventually.
